Learning Outcomes of UE

Discuss the proof of theorems, with en emphasis on the identification of the impact of the hypothesis; Solve a system of differential equations using a Laplace transform or matrix exponential; Compute the Fourier series of a real periodical function, or a function defined over an interval; Use Fourier transforms in diverse applications; Know the basic elementary types of differential equations.

Content of UE

Ordinary differential equations, Laplace transform, Cauchy problem, systems of differential equations, series of functions, Fourier series, Fourier transforms, partial differential equations
